Smart gadgets are devices equipped with technology that allows them to connect to the Internet, communicate with each other, and often respond to user commands. From smart speakers to fitness trackers, these devices are designed to simplify life and streamline tasks.
Understanding how to select the right gadgets requires clarity on personal needs, technological capabilities, and compatibility with existing devices. This guide will walk you through essential steps and considerations to ensure that the smart gadgets you choose align perfectly with your lifestyle.
Step-by-Step Guide to Selecting Smart Gadgets
Step 1: Assess Your Needs
Before making any purchase, the first step in your journey to finding the best smart gadgets for your lifestyle is to assess your needs. Consider your daily routines, activities, and what you hope to achieve with these devices. Are you looking for convenience in household chores? Maybe your focus is on health and fitness, or perhaps you desire enhanced home security.
For instance, if your primary goal is to automate household tasks, smart home devices such as smart thermostats, lights, and security cameras may be ideal. On the other hand, if you're keen on fitness, you might prioritize smartwatches or fitness trackers. The key is to create a list of your top priorities to guide your selections.
Step 2: Evaluate Compatibility
Once you've identified your needs, the next step is to ensure compatibility with your existing tech ecosystem. Before choosing a gadget, check if it integrates seamlessly with your current devices, such as your smartphone, tablet, or home automation systems. Most smart gadgets rely on a central hub or app for operation; thus, ensuring they work with your current system can significantly streamline their usage.
For example, if you use Google Home or Amazon Alexa, you'd want devices compatible with these platforms. Always refer to product specifications and user reviews to identify compatibility issues that others may have faced. Doing this groundwork can save you time and frustration after purchase.
Step 3: Research Features and Technologies
With a focus on compatibility, dive deep into the features of potential gadgets. Different models might come equipped with various technologies, from voice recognition to mobile app control. Make a comparison of essential attributes, such as battery life, wireless connectivity, and range of features.
For instance, if you’re interested in smart security cameras, research their video quality, motion detection capabilities, and storage options. Comparing specifications can help you understand which products meet your expectations. Keep in mind that more features typically mean a higher price, so weigh the benefits against the cost.
Step 4: Consider User Reviews and Expert Recommendations
Leverage the experiences of others by checking user reviews and expert opinions. Websites like UFC-Que Choisir and Les Numériques provide in-depth product comparisons and user testimonials, giving you insights into performance and reliability. Look for reviews highlighting long-term usage experiences rather than just initial impressions, as this can give you a clearer picture of how the gadget performs over time.
Top reviewers often detail pros and cons, covering aspects that you might not have thought of. If several users report consistent issues with battery life or connectivity problems, it may be wise to reconsider that particular product.
Step 5: Budget and Cost-Effectiveness
After narrowing down your options based on needs, compatibility, and reviews, consider your budget. Determine how much you’re willing to spend on various gadgets. While newer models often carry the latest features, sometimes a lower-cost alternative could meet your requirements just as effectively.
Additionally, think about the long-term savings smart gadgets can provide. For instance, smart thermostats can reduce heating costs by optimizing energy usage. Consider the potential savings when choosing between higher upfront costs and long-term value.
Step 6: Final Testing and Purchase
Once you have selected a few potential products, it’s essential to test them whenever possible, especially if they're available in stores. Nothing compares to physically interacting with a gadget to evaluate its ease of use and feel. If you're buying online, check the return policy to ensure you can manage returns conveniently if the product doesn’t meet your expectations.
Before finalizing your purchase, double-check compatibility, features, and user reviews one last time. Look for any last-minute deals or promotions that may be available on retailers' websites to maximize savings on your investment.
Comparison Table of Smart Gadgets
| Gadget Type | Features | Compatibility | Average Price Range |
|---|---|---|---|
| Smart Thermostat | Temperature control, scheduling | Google Home, Alexa | $100 - $250 |
| Fitness Tracker | Activity tracking, notifications | iOS, Android | $50 - $300 |
| Smart Speaker | Voice control, music streaming | Google Home, Alexa | $30 - $200 |
| Smart Security Camera | HD video, motion alerts | Google Home, Alexa | $50 - $400 |
